 1. The White House technology chief got a griffing at a house hearing on Capitol Hill,as the administration released disappointing statistic1,  showing fewer than 27,000 people signed out for private house insurance last month, in states that rely on the problem-filled federal website.

 
2. Relief operations are starting to pick up pace in the Philippines, with the reopening of two more airports in the region.But authorities are having  trouble maintaining order in Tacloban, a city that was nearly wiped out by last week's typhoon.
 
3. Toronto's Mayor admitted during a heated council debate that he bought illegal drugs in the past two years.But he rejected the majority's council request that he takes a leave of absence. 
 
4.And the museum in Washington is about to open "Anchorman: the exhibit".It features pops, costumes and footage from the "Anchor Man" movie and showcases the reality rooted in the parody2.
